(RAW Rating: 4.5 out of 5) - All you need is love..., January 29, 2008
By The RAWSISTAZ Reviewers (RAWSISTAZ.com and BlackBookReviews.net) - See all my reviews
While reading the book MOMENTS: Bedtime Stories and Truths by Keith A. Anderson, I almost heard the old Beatles song "All You Need is Love"
playing in the back of my mind.

A collection of short stories and poetry, all centered on love and
romance, MOMENTS is a book every man should read and reflect on, and every woman should read and hope on. The nine stories deal with love situations, from a man's point of view -- fear of commitment, regrets over lost time with spouse and children, taking significant others for granted, and several others. In many of the stories, mature lovers, both male and female, help the struggling lovers get on the right track.

The poetry is beautiful and lyrical, and shows the reader that Anderson is as gifted a poet as he is a writer. The love that flows through his words is very visible, whether it be love for himself in the poems "I Apologize," "I Am A Man," and "I'm Proud of Me" or love for his significant other in the poems "Attracted," "Yesterday," and "If I Called You." There is also a beautiful tribute to his mother, "Not Just a Mother," that moved me to tears, and an ode to friendship, "This Is A Letter."

Women everywhere should pass this book on to their significant others, especially if they are having problems in their relationships. Anderson shows exactly how love is, but also shows men by clear example how it can be. If he is half as romantic in real life as he is within the pages of this book, his wife is a very, very fortunate woman!! I eagerly await a sequel to this book!

Reviewed by Rowena Winfrey
